In the shadowy realm of literary and cinematic anti-heroes, few figures command as much intrigue, brilliance, and raw intensity as Professor James Moriarty—Sherlock Holmes’ archvillain and arguably the most addictive anti-hero in thriller history. More than a villain, Moriarty embodies the perfect storm of charisma, intellect, and destructive ambition, captivating audiences across decades of storytelling. Here’s why Moriarty doesn’t just fit the mold—he redefines it.
Who Is Moriarty, and What Makes Him an Anti-Hero?
Understanding the Context
At first glance, Moriarty appears as a ruthless mastermind whose life is built on systemic control, manipulation, and the belief that genius must reign supreme, even if through tyranny. Unlike traditional villains driven by petty greed, Moriarty operates on an ecosystem of power, using his unmatched intellect to shape events from behind the scenes. This philosophical depth—fueled by a cold logic and disdain for societal norms—blurs the line between hero and outlaw, making him deeply compelling.
5 Compelling Reasons Moriarty Stands Out as the Most Addictive Anti-Hero
1. Unmatched Intellectual Magnetism
Moriarty’s genius dazzles. From outwitting the world’s greatest detective to devising intricate schemes, his cerebral prowess creates a hypnotic allure. His abilities provoke both awe and fear, drawing readers and viewers into a cat-and-mouse game where logic triumphs over instinct—an addictive dynamic central to the thriller experience.
2. Flawed yet Charismatic Leadership
Moriarty’s charisma is magnetic. He’s not a madman—he’s a coldly charismatic leader who commands loyalty and terror in equal measure. His vision of a rational, engineered world speaks to modern anxieties about power and control, making his motives disturbingly relatable and deeply engaging.

3. A Morally Ambiguous Brain Over Muscle
While traditional villains rely on brute force, Moriarty wins through mind games and strategic influence. His absence is often felt more than his presence—a ghost in the machine—heightening suspense. This psychological depth is the cornerstone of what makes him addictive, inviting endless speculation about his true motives.

5. The Thrill of the Intellectual Showdown
What makes Moriarty must-read is the tension of his inevitable battle with Holmes. The chess-mind rivalry transcends mere conflict—it’s a battle of ideologies. This high-stakes psychological drama is the heart of the thriller, making every interaction electrifying and unforgettable.
Final Thoughts: Why Moriarty Still Captivates Across Generations
Moriarty’s enduring popularity isn’t accidental—it’s crafted by a perfect storm of intellectual force, moral ambiguity, and charismatic villainy. He’s not merely a character; he’s a symbol of unchecked ambition wielded with precision, making him the most addictive anti-hero in thriller history.
